success
100%
EURO 475 FREE CASINO CHIP at Leo Dubai Casino
40x Play through
€559000 Max cash out
Additional Casino Bonus: 66 Free spins on Treasure Hill Casino Technology Slot Machine
40x Play through
€559000 Max cash out
Additional Casino Bonus: 66 Free spins on Treasure Hill Casino Technology Slot Machine